Transaction 7d7a41651e88258fef1898803f5021eedc5524f6578e00f6f44dba5de3e2ce75
1 Input
1 Output
-
7d7a41651e88258fef1898803f5021eedc5524f6578e00f6f44dba5de3e2ce75:0
- value
- 19693
- script pubkey
- OP_0 OP_PUSHBYTES_20 89f4677d234a7e81eacd75fc91811e43ca417c4f
- address
- bc1q386xwlfrfflgr6kdwh7frqg7g09yzlz09sm4hg